I use evolution and rsync to keep email consistent across a number of linux machines that I used in different locations. Currently, I just sync everything in the ~/evolution directory. This gives me the all the inbound and outbound mail, rules, vfolders, etc. It does NOT give me the pop account configurations. I would like to sync these as well because I am extremely lucky to remember my pop passwords to set up the accounts the first time. I'll never manage it for all the machines I wish to have sync'ed. I've searched my home directory, even changed some settings and looked for the just changed files. Still the quarry eludes me. Any help would be appreciated.
If your homedir paths have changed you have to change the file names for your vfolders. And you should exclude mail/imap its just the cache of mail headers and bodies. -sv
